Bonnie Boezeman

Bonnie Boezeman spent 23 years of her career with Time Warner Inc starting out in Europe for 11 years where she held positions of European Business Manager for Time Life in Amsterdam, French Marketing Director in Paris, and finally European Subscriptions & IT Director for Time Inc, which catered to 175 countries in the world. Bonnie was then transferred in 1983 to Sydney, Australia where she was Managing Director and Chairman of Time Life Australia for nearly 13 years.

 

Bonnie has been a non-executive board director for the past 16 years on public, private and governmental boards such as Prudential Corp., Perpetual Trustees and Defence Housing Australia. She was Deputy Chair of NSW State Lottery Corp. for 16 years. Bonnie is presently Chair of PayPal Australia, and on the boards of Sydney Harbour Foreshore Authority, and Manaccom.

 

Philanthropy has played an important role in Bonnie’s life and she has been on over 13 boards and committees, presently the Chair of the East West Foundation, the NSW Olympics committee, Order of Aust. Foundation, and ARS Musica.

 

Bonnie was the Executive Producer of the official song/DVD and album for Pope Benedict XVI’s visit to Sydney for World Youth Day in 2008, as well as the song for Australia’s first saint. Her present major music project is Executive Producer of the Australian World Orchestra.

 

Bonnie graduated from the Harvard Business School executive programme in 1987, and has received numerous awards for marketing and PR.

 

She was awarded an Officer in the Order of Australia in the 2003 Queen’s Honour list, (“for services to the community and the business sector as a corporate leader and executive”), The Centenary Medal by the Prime Minister of Australia as well as a Papal Knighthood from Pope Benedict XVI, in 2009 with the title: “Dame in the Order of St Gregory the Great”
